A VAN driver who that misjudged a low bridge is causing rush hour chaos in the centre of town. 

Drivers are having to queue along Station Road and Great Western Way due to the obstruction under the railway bridge on Corporation Street. 

The bridge, clearly marked with the words 'low bridge' and a height restriction of 3.1 metres, is a key link route for passing through the town. 

The driver of the van is currently working to deflate his tyres in an effort to continue under the bridge safely. 

Wiltshire Police are in attendance at the scene. 

Thamesdown Transport diverted its 11/12 and 15 services via Great Western Way/County Road and Manchester Road.

  • The van was able to be driven away within an hour.
